数据仓库的设计原则

  • 发布:2024-02-21 00:18

数据仓库设计原则

一、确定业务需求

在设计数据仓库时,首先需要明确业务需求。只有了解了业务的需求,才能有针对性地设计数据仓库的架构和内容。通过对业务需求的分析,可以确定数据仓库的主题和数据模型,并为后续的数据处理提供基础。

二、数据标准化

数据标准化是指在数据仓库中采用统一的数据标准和规范,以确保数据的准确性和一致性。数据标准化通常包括数据格式统一、数据类型统一、数据命名规范等。通过数据标准化,可以提高数据的质量和可读性,方便后续的数据处理和分析。

三、数据清洗

数据清洗是指对数据进行预处理,去除无效、错误、重复的数据,以确保数据的准确性和完整性。数据清洗通常包括数据筛选、数据转换、数据映射等操作。通过数据清洗,可以提高数据的质量和可信度,为后续的数据分析提供准确的基础。

四、数据分区

数据分区是指将数据按照一定的规则分成不同的区域,以方便数据的存储和管理。数据分区通常按照时间、主题等因素进行划分,可以按照月、季度、年等时间单位进行划分,也可以按照不同的业务主题进行划分。通过数据分区,可以提高数据的可读性和可维护性,方便后续的数据查询和分析。

五、建立索引

建立索引是指在数据仓库中为数据建立索引,以提高数据的查询效率。建立索引通常包括建立单列索引、组合索引等。通过建立索引,可以提高数据的查询速度和响应时间,为后续的数据查询和分析提供支持。

六、安全保障

安全保障是指对数据仓库进行安全控制,以确保数据的机密性和完整性。安全保障通常包括用户认证、权限控制、数据备份等措施。通过安全保障措施的实施,可以保护数据的安全性和可靠性,避免数据的泄露和损坏。

七、可扩展性

可扩展性是指数据仓库的设计应具备可扩展的能力,以适应业务需求的变化和发展。可扩展性通常包括硬件扩展、软件扩展、数据扩展等方面。通过可扩展性的设计,可以满足业务需求的变化和发展,提高数据仓库的可用性和可持续性。

八、监控与维护

监控与维护是指对数据仓库进行监控和维护,以确保数据的稳定性和可靠性。监控与维护通常包括系统监控、性能监控、数据备份等操作。通过监控与维护的实施,可以及时发现和解决数据仓库的问题和故障,保证数据的稳定性和可靠性。

相关文章